Binary search tree web

WebA binary search tree is a useful data structure for fast addition and removal of data. It is composed of nodes, which stores data and also links to upto two other child nodes. It is the relationship between the leaves linked to and the linking leaf, also known as the parent node, which makes the binary tree such an efficient data structure. W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ial.

Binary Tree Visualizer

WebDec 24, 2024 · A Binary Search Tree is one of the various data structures that help us organize and sort data. It's an efficient way to store data in a hierarchy and is very flexible. In this article, we will be taking a closer look at how it works—along with its properties and applications. What Is a Binary Search Tree? Image Credit: Pat Hawks/ Wikimedia … WebJun 22, 2024 · I worked as a teaching assistant in Data Structure and algorithms where I covered core to advanced concepts which cover java collections API, data sorting algorithms, elementary concepts of ... biology sexual reproduction definition simple https://jenniferzeiglerlaw.com

Chintan G. - Gujarat Technological University, Ahmedbabd - LinkedIn

WebThis tool helps to resolve that. You can either input the tree array given by binarysearch, or create your own tree and copy it to binarysearch as a test case. The resulting tree is both pannable and zoomable. NOTE: The binarysearch website has since implemented a visualization for binary trees. Though this means this web app is no longer ... WebA binary search tree is a data structure that allows keeping a sorted list of numbers in a short amount of time. The operation that can be performed on the binary search tree: traversing, inserting, deleting, and searching. Recommended Articles This is a guide to Binary Search Tree in Java. WebSep 18, 2024 · A binary search tree is a popular searching technique with applications in indexing, multi-level indexing, and maintenance of a sorted stream of data. Binary search trees are also widely used to implement various searching algorithms. Search algorithms also form a fundamental component of artificial intelligence and machine learning problems. daily news new york mini crossword

Debian -- Details of package libjs-functional-red-black-tree in …

Category:c# - Designing binary search tree class inheriting from binary tree ...

Tags:Binary search tree web

Binary search tree web

Binary Search Tree - GeeksforGeeks

WebThis repository contains an implementation of Binary Search Tree (BST) data structure in Python. - GitHub - frhd143/BinarySearchTree: This repository contains an implementation of Binary Search Tre...

Binary search tree web

Did you know?

http://algs4.cs.princeton.edu/32bst/ WebBinary search tree in C++ is defined as a data structure that consists of the node-based binary tree where each node consists of at most 2 nodes that are referred to as child nodes. This tree is also known as an ordered or sorted tree.

WebBinary Search Trees (BST) explained in animated demo with insert, delete and find operations, traversal, and tree terminology. Python: Binary Search Tree - BST Joe James 37K views 10... WebFeb 8, 2009 · 3 Answers. For a non-self-balancing tree (possible but unusual for a search tree), worst case is O (n), which is for the degenerate binary tree (a linked list). In this case, you have to search, on average, half the list before finding your desired element. Best case is O (log 2 n) for a perfectly balanced tree, since you cut the search space ...

Webfully persistent balanced binary search tree - browser library. Functional-red-black-tree is a fully persistent red-black tree written 100% in JavaScript. Functional (or fully persistent) data structures allow for non-destructive updates. WebApr 11, 2016 · Delete a leaf node. For example, if we want to delete 19 from the above BST example, we can just simply wipe out the link and reclaim the memory by deleting the node and making its parent pointing to NULL (cut the link and wipe out the memory). The BST will still be valid after this node removed. The properties are still conserved.

WebFeb 13, 2024 · What is Binary Search Tree? A bin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the …

WebJan 20, 2013 · A BinarySearchTree is not a BinaryTree, but rather is a key-based sorted list that uses a BinaryTree for internal storage. The first is a structure, the second is a higher level structure with a specific internal storage structure and algorithm to go with it. biology simplified senthilnathan latest videoWebBinary Search Trees - web.cse.ohio-state.edu daily news newspaper today\u0027s headline storiesWebAug 3, 2024 · A Binary Search tree has the following property: All nodes should be such that the left child is always less than the parent node. The right child is always greater … biology simplified tamil telegram channelsWebMar 21, 2024 · Bin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… biology simplified tamil transport in plantsWebApr 7, 2024 · I am trying to display a binary search tree in Python using the _displayRec method below. However, when I test it with a simple example, the display becomes … biology semester 1 review 2018 answer keyWebEvery node in the Binary Search Tree contains a value with which to compare the inserting value. Create an InsertNode function that takes the pointer of the node and the value to … biology simplified ncertWeb[数据结构常用算法] binary-tree 说明:非常不错的二叉树先序非递归建立程序,算法很强大,功能很全,说明也很详细。 -a very good program for binary tree. the algorithm is very strong,and functions is all. biology simplified tamil website